Kenneth Cameron was born in 1931 in Rochester, NY. He was the author of seven historical novels featuring Denton, a compulsively romantic American with a dark past and a knack for solving other people's problems, though not necessarily his own. Cameron wrote more than 30 books, some under the name George Bartram and some--with his son, Christian Cameron--under the name Gordon Kent. He was a passionate devotee of fly fishing and wilderness camping, and spent most of his time in the Adirondack Mountains of New York State.
